Across its 5.29 km², Inkerman is highly constrained by planning overlays. About 49% of the suburb sits within a mapped flood overlay, and 100% is flagged bushfire-prone. There are 2 heritage-listed sites on record, and the dominant land-use zone is Farming Zone (FZ). The median lot measures about 8,652 m² across 92 parcels. These figures are suburb-wide - the overlays that actually apply to a given lot can differ block to block, which is what a property-level check tells you.

Is Inkerman flood-prone?

About 49% of Inkerman falls within a mapped flood overlay, against a Central Goldfields average of 20%. Flood overlays vary block to block, so whether a particular lot is affected needs a property-level check.

Is Inkerman bushfire-prone?

Yes - around 100% of Inkerman is mapped as bushfire-prone, compared with a Central Goldfields average of 100%. A bushfire-prone designation can trigger additional building requirements, so check the specific address.

What is the zoning in Inkerman?

The dominant planning zone in Inkerman is Farming Zone (FZ), though the suburb also includes Public Conservation and Resource Zone (PCRZ) and Transport Zone (TRZ2). Zoning sets what you can build and do on a site, and can differ lot by lot.

Does Inkerman have heritage-listed places?

Inkerman has 2 heritage-listed places on record. Heritage listing affects what you can alter or demolish, so confirm whether a specific property is listed or near a heritage place.

What is the typical lot size in Inkerman?

Across 92 surveyed parcels in Inkerman, the median lot size is about 8,652 m².
